Transaction d500dec722bbaa0ef8c3cd689b61a48159c7d28ef218c29ef59ae465789dc160
1 Input
1 Output
-
d500dec722bbaa0ef8c3cd689b61a48159c7d28ef218c29ef59ae465789dc160:0
- value
- 664637
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 3ab0d52189c5a8717cecd71a15d0c7833ba1ae85c284dd48fbf9b93cf0f0ec62
- address
- bc1p82cd2gvfck58zl8v6udpt5x8sva6rt59c2zd6j8mlxuneu8sa33q7cfj83